Loved that site! Yes, the moon was full or near to full and low in the sky. The moonbow was over the sea (or at least I was looking seaward) with the moon behind me. The constellation 'the plough' was right over the top of the moonbow, and you could just about make out the colours - above the moonbow the sky was darker and inside it appeared brighter...
Being out here in the sticks there's hardly any light pollution to hide events in the sky, so it was great to have popped out with the dogs just in time to see this...
